Aurora’s 60506 ZIP code spans the city’s picturesque West Side, known for its tree-lined streets, historic homes, and strong sense of community. This area combines classic Midwestern charm with modern conveniences, offering a variety of single-family homes, ranches, and vintage properties just minutes from downtown Aurora and the scenic Fox River.

📊 60506 Real Estate Market Snapshot
• 33 Active Listings
• $384,900 Median List Price
• $207.35 Median Price Per Sq Ft
Aurora’s 60506 ZIP code represents one of the city’s most stable mid-range housing markets, primarily aligned with the West Aurora School District 129 and characterized by established neighborhoods and long-term homeowner occupancy.
With 38 homes under contract and 10 homes sold in January, buyer demand remains steady — particularly for well-maintained homes priced appropriately within this segment.
Compared to Aurora’s overall median of $425,000, 60506 offers more accessible pricing while maintaining strong community stability and commuter convenience.
❓ Frequently Asked Questions About Aurora 60506 Real Estate
Is 60506 competitive for sellers?
With 38 homes under contract and consistent buyer activity, properly priced and professionally marketed homes continue to attract steady buyer activity — particularly in move-in-ready condition.
Why is 60506 priced below 60502 and 60503?
West Aurora School District 129's alignment and older housing stock contribute to more moderate pricing compared to Indian Prairie School District 204 and Oswego School District 308.
Who is 60506 ideal for?
Buyers seeking established neighborhoods, larger lots, and proximity to downtown Aurora often prioritize 60506 for its balance of value and character.
📍 Compare Aurora ZIP Codes
• 60502 – Premium northeast Aurora pricing near $599,000 aligned with IPSD 204.
• 60503 – Newer construction market near $538,000 aligned with Oswego 308.
• 60504 – Mid-range blended market near $385,000 with dual-district composition.
• 60505 – Entry-level market near $262,000 within District 131.
At approximately $384,900, 60506 sits in Aurora’s middle tier, offering stability, historic charm, and balanced pricing within the broader city landscape.
🏫 Schools & Education
The 60506 area is served primarily by West Aurora School District 129, offering a wide range of academic programs, athletics, and extracurricular activities. Families value the district’s established community ties and dedicated educators. Several private and parochial schools are also nearby, providing additional choices for families seeking smaller class sizes or specialized programs.
🚆 Commuting & Access
Commuters in 60506 benefit from convenient access to Orchard Road, Galena Boulevard, and I-88. Downtown Aurora and the Aurora Transportation Center are only minutes away, making for convenient travel to Chicago or the surrounding suburbs. The area’s western edge offers a blend of peaceful suburban living and proximity to major shopping and dining destinations.
